    Paperback. Condición: new. Paperback. The sun dipped below the tree line, casting elongated shadows across the Whispering Pines Golf Course. The wind rustled through the towering pines, their whispers mingling with the distant hum of cicadas. New Haven had long moved past the horror of Emily Grace Mercer's disappearance, content to let time wash away the uncomfortable truths buried beneath its polished surface. But Valeria Scott had never been one to let the past remain buried.The case had taken months to unravel, but in the end, justice had found its mark. Oliver Davis, the long-vanished specter of Emily's tragic story, had been found living under an alias in a small Tennessee town, a drifter hiding in plain sight. The forensic evidence had spoken louder than his feeble denials. The fragments of Emily's remains, coupled with blood traces recovered from an abandoned property he once rented, had been enough to break him. In the interrogation room, his facade had cracked, revealing the cowardice beneath his violent tendencies. A plea deal had been struck, sparing him the death penalty but ensuring he would spend the rest of his days confined, forgotten by the world as he had once tried to forget his crimes.Sarah Mercer had never lived to see justice for her daughter. Addiction had claimed her years earlier, another casualty of a system that had failed her as much as it had failed Emily. But in her final days, those who knew her recalled her speaking of her daughter with a mixture of regret and hope, as if believing that someday, someone would remember Emily's name.The town of New Haven was left to reconcile its past with its present. The discovery had shaken the community, forcing it to acknowledge the cracks in its idyllic veneer. For the first time in years, the local police department had begun revisiting cold cases with fresh eyes. Awareness programs for missing children were implemented, and new funding was allocated for social services. It was a small step, but a step nonetheless.Valeria stood by the newly placed memorial at the edge of the golf course, where a small plaque now bore Emily's name. The case had left its mark on her, as every case did. But as she traced her fingers over the engraved letters, she felt something she hadn't in a long time-resolution. Emily Grace Mercer's voice had been heard at last.With one final glance at the whispering pines, Valeria turned and walked away, leaving behind a town forever changed. This item is printed on demand.
